Babbar Khalsa, ISI prepare for suicide attacks

2005-08-11 11 August 2005: Since the furore over the Nanavati report, agencies have noted heightened activity among Babbar Khalsa operatives, and although nearly forty of them out of some identified sixty persons have been arrested, there are apprehensions of violence and even attempted suicide bombings from the banned group.

Agency sources said that the ISI has allied with the Babbar Khalsa and has commenced sponsoring its terrorism here, and to target the main accused in the 1984 riots, Jagdish Tytler, Sajjan Kumar, Dharam Dass Shastri, H.K.L.Bhagat, and others, several of them provided Z-category security, the group is looking to turn some of the riot victims, children by and large without a future, into human bombs, with promised payment of Rs 10-20 lakh to their families.

Consequently, security to the riot accused has been further tightened.
